laser

Light Amplification by Stimulated Emission of Radiation. This highly
purified source of light is an efficient way to excite fluorochrome
electrons.

LIS

Laboratory Information System; A system for storing sample records
and test requests.

lot

A reagent with specific target values used for analysis or calibration.

median fluorescence intensity
(MFI)

Used to denote how much fluorescence a given particle population
carries; expressed and compared in linear numbers.

microparticle

A solid substance with a diameter in the micrometer range. Often used
as a synonym for a microsphere.

microspheres

Polystyrene spheres with a diameter in the micrometer range. Also
called beads.

multi-analyte

Several assays or tests performed simultaneously in the same
reaction container.

multi-batch

A set of batches to be processed consecutively.

panel

A panel is a grouping of related functions and text fields on the
xPONENT user interface.

pending batch

A batch that has been set up, but not yet run.

photobleaching

The process in which light absorption converts the fluorochromes on
the beads into different fluorescent or nonfluorescent compounds.
Photobleaching prevents beads from being properly classified.

plate

A 96-well tray in which analytes and samples are placed for organized
acquisition.

plate heater

An aluminum block used in the Luminex analyzer to maintain sample
temperature.

PMT

Photomultiplier tube, measures the excitation emission intensity of the
reporter dye bound to the surface of the xMAP microspheres.

probe

See Sample Probe.

protocol

A sequence of commands and predetermined settings defined by the
kit manufacturer.
